Abstract

The article considers a method for measuring the linear speed of movement of the workpiece using an inductosyn-type measuring transducer. To ensure the implementation of technological processes, it is required to maintain the values of technological parameters within the specified limits. One of the important parameters of many technological processes is the speed of movement of the working body relative to the workpiece. One of the areas of application of speed sensors are numerical control systems, in which speed sensors are used to control the electric drive. Currently, a significant amount of CNC equipment is in operation, in which movement meters that use the transformation of angular displacement into phase and are made on the basis of primary transducers such as inductosyn, resolver, rotating transformer or selsyn are used.

It is proposed to measure the linear speed of the workpiece movement using an inductosyn type measuring transducer by measuring the angular velocity of the inductosyn rotor, which is defined as the difference of the angular velocity of the rotating magnetic field created by the stator windings and the angular velocity of the rotor, relative to the rotating magnetic field of the stator. It is noted that if the direction of rotation of the magnetic field and the direction of rotation of the rotor is matching, and if the angular velocities of rotation of the magnetic field and the rotor are equal, the proposed method for measuring the linear velocity of the workpiece cannot be used. The application of the proposed method will allow to eliminate additional devices, that is necessary to determine the speed of movement of the workpiece, for example, tachometers, which will significantly reduce the cost of movement speed meters based on inductosyn.
